How to conjugate colindar in Indicative Preterite in Spanish

colindar
to border
regular verb

Colindar means to share a common boundary or border with something or someone. It is often used in geographical or property contexts.

How to conjugate colindar in Indicative Preterite

El Pretérito Indefinido - used to talk about actions completed in the past, at a specific point in time

Indicative Preterite Conjugations

PronounConjugation
Yo
colindé
colindaste
Él / Ella / Usted
colindó
Nosotros / Nosotras
colindamos
Vosotros / Vosotras
colindasteis
Ellos / Ellas / Ustedes
colindaron

Examples of colindar in Indicative Preterite

Yo
Yo colindé con esa propiedad ayer.
I bordered that property yesterday.
Tú colindaste con la casa de mi amigo.
You bordered my friend's house.
Él / Ella / Usted
Él colindó con el río durante años.
He bordered the river for years.
Nosotros / Nosotras
Nosotros colindamos con el parque nacional.
We bordered the national park.
Vosotros / Vosotras
Vosotros colindasteis con la finca vieja.
You all bordered the old estate.
Ellos / Ellas / Ustedes
Ellos colindaron con varias propiedades.
They bordered several properties.
